Chocolate Review: Vosges Black Salt Chocolate with Caramel

Vosges Black Salt Caramel Exotic Chocolate - photograph of wrapper and bar for review

Brand: Vosges

Flavor: Black Salt Caramel Exotic Chocolate

Cacao Content: 70%

Rating: 5/5, Loved it

There’s a story behind this bar. Awhile ago, I swung by Kroger with my Plan X Media partner-in-crime-ministry, Ash Green, to restock my chocolate supply. The standard price for the Vosges caramel bar you see above was $5.49, and while I like caramel well enough, I prefer straight-up dark chocolate, so I normally wouldn’t have given it a second thought. But, as Ash pointed out, the bar was on sale for $2.79, an absolutely crazy markdown. He talked me into grabbing the Vosges bar on sale, and I’m glad he did.

This is the good stuff.

One bite flooded my taste-brain with deep, rich, pitch-black chocolate flavor. The chocolate shell caved in and gave way to the gooey sweetness of caramel, swirling in the black depths, further accented by the dark savory bite of sea salt. I drowned and died and went to chocolate heaven, coming back to earth to tell you of my experiences. And yes, I’m getting a tiny bit hyperbolic here, but I’m not exaggerating when I say this bar is insanely delicious. It was certainly worth the $2.79 I paid for it, and if you like dark chocolate and caramel, it might even be worth $5.49.

And coming from a skinflint like me, that’s saying something.
